diff --git a/nuxt.config.ts b/nuxt.config.ts index 4816172..c76527d 100644 --- a/nuxt.config.ts +++ b/nuxt.config.ts @@ -6,4 +6,4 @@ export default defineNuxtConfig({ plausible: { domain: "ghostguild.org", }, -}); +}); \ No newline at end of file diff --git a/package-lock.json b/package-lock.json index dd2483d..6bc2e7b 100644 --- a/package-lock.json +++ b/package-lock.json @@ -9,6 +9,7 @@ "dependencies": { "@nuxt/eslint": "^1.9.0", "@nuxt/ui": "^3.3.2", + "@nuxtjs/plausible": "^1.2.0", "bcryptjs": "^3.0.2", "eslint": "^9.34.0", "jsonwebtoken": "^9.0.2", @@ -483,6 +484,12 @@ "node": ">=6.9.0" } }, + "node_modules/@barbapapazes/plausible-tracker": { + "version": "0.5.6", + "resolved": "https://registry.npmjs.org/@barbapapazes/plausible-tracker/-/plausible-tracker-0.5.6.tgz", + "integrity": "sha512-GRZxn3ZngYQ1+QbdP8d66D/lQg+T2oEevG8kBGfNwVbt9VZB67sgMx/gkRo/Ww2lH7QelgjUNzvOeG+DsJX2HQ==", + "license": "MIT" + }, "node_modules/@capsizecss/metrics": { "version": "3.5.0", "resolved": "https://registry.npmjs.org/@capsizecss/metrics/-/metrics-3.5.0.tgz", @@ -2965,6 +2972,18 @@ "integrity": "sha512-WUjGcAqP1gQacoQe+OBJsFA7Ld4DyXuUIjZ5cc75cLHvJ7dtNsTugphxIADwspS+AraAUePCKrSVtPLFj/F88w==", "license": "MIT" }, + "node_modules/@nuxtjs/plausible": { + "version": "1.2.0", + "resolved": "https://registry.npmjs.org/@nuxtjs/plausible/-/plausible-1.2.0.tgz", + "integrity": "sha512-pjfps32fFN77BhjqHmq2Jx4XCNso9TcYnB+S4IR2qH/c26WDfYB5mQxN5pOEiWRlMkiKq+Y45mBBFtSOVKClCA==", + "license": "MIT", + "dependencies": { + "@barbapapazes/plausible-tracker": "^0.5.6", + "@nuxt/kit": "^3.14.1592", + "defu": "^6.1.4", + "ufo": "^1.5.4" + } + }, "node_modules/@oxc-minify/binding-android-arm64": { "version": "0.80.0", "resolved": "https://registry.npmjs.org/@oxc-minify/binding-android-arm64/-/binding-android-arm64-0.80.0.tgz", diff --git a/package.json b/package.json index cead79d..d047f4f 100644 --- a/package.json +++ b/package.json @@ -12,6 +12,7 @@ "dependencies": { "@nuxt/eslint": "^1.9.0", "@nuxt/ui": "^3.3.2", + "@nuxtjs/plausible": "^1.2.0", "bcryptjs": "^3.0.2", "eslint": "^9.34.0", "jsonwebtoken": "^9.0.2",